Microfinance Victims Denounce Government Agreement as Betrayal

Kathmandu. Microfinance victims have accused the 5-point agreement reached between the Government of Nepal and the 'Struggle Committee Against Microfinance and Financial Exploitation' led by Maniram Gyawali of being a betrayal and anti-victim. The agreement was met with strong dissatisfaction at a press conference organized by the 'Farmers-Laborers Movement, Nepal Against Microfinance and Financial Exploitation' at Dialogue Dabali in the capital. Speaking at the program, movement chairman Ramesh Century said that Gyawali had reached an agreement with the government by deceiving the victims who have been struggling continuously for 5 years.
